The mixtures of dipyridine aminoxyl,NOpy2, and chelated copper complexes, Cu(L)2; L = trifluoroacetylacetonato (tfac), hexafluoroacetylacetonato (hfac), and decafluoroheptanedionato (dfhd), in 1:1 ratios gave polymeric complexes, formulated as[Cu(L)2(NOpy2)]n; L = tfac (1), hfac (2), and dfhd (3). X-ray crystallography for1,2, and3revealed that the magnetic couplerNOpy2coordinated with the copper ions intransconfigurations to form one-dimensional chain structures. Noticeably, complex2showed a unique crystal structure that was analyzed as a static disorder ofcisandtransconfiguration of the pyridine ring. The bond lengths of Cu–Npyfor1,2, and3, were 2.40, 2.14, and 2.02 Å, respectively and became shorter with increasing the number of fluorine substituents. In the complexes, the aminoxyl centers ferromagnetically interacted with the copper ion. The spin exchange coupling constants,JCu–NO/kB, for1,2, and3, depended on the diamagnetic chelating ligands and were estimated to be 5.7, 32, and 55 K, respectively.
